Installation MKG Series Gas Griddle 1.6. Final Gas Connection A properly installed gas supply system will deliver adequate pressure (7 to 8 inches w.c. for natural gas, 11 to 12 inches w.c. for propane) to all appliances connected to the line, operating at full demand.

New griddles should be carefully tempered and cared for in order to avoid possible damage. To break Wipe the griddle surface clean. A mild soapy water solution may be used to clean the surface, if this solution is used be sure to rinse thoroughly with fresh water to eliminate any soap residue. Also it is important to wipe the griddle surface and surrounding areas to dry up any standing water.

5. When using spatulas or scrapers, it is Highly Recommended that the corners of the tools never strike the griddle surface with any force. This could cause damage to the surface that could collect food particles, and make it difficult to clean.
Scrape griddle surface completely with a scraper to remove grease and food debris. Use a grill brick or grill screen to clean any heavy build up of carbon from the griddle surface. Never use steel wool pads, small fibers may be left behind on the cooking surface.
Check to see that the ventilation hood and make up air systems are working properly. Any make up air system should not be directed as to impede the flow of combustion air to the griddle, or flue exhaust from the griddle.
